IEEE Southern Alberta Section Scholarships
Application Deadline Sep 30th 2022
IEEE Southern Alberta Section Scholarships: The IEEE Southern Alberta Section offers 4 $1500 scholarships each year. These are open to IEEE members or student members attending a recognized post secondary institution within the geographic boundaries of the section.
- One Academics award is available for students enrolled in an undergraduate program.
- One Research award is available to students enrolled in a graduate program.
- Two Leadership awards are available and open to undergraduate and graduate students.

How Robotics are Revolutionizing Rehabilitation
Taking Place Oct 20th 2022 from 6pm to 7pm MDT
Capitalizing on the new understanding of brain plasticity, we introduced a paradigm shift in clinical practice in 1989 when we initiated the development of the MIT-Manus robot for neuro-rehabilitation and deployed it into the clinic. Since then we collected evidence to support the potential of enhancing and augmenting recovery following a stroke, first during the sub-acute and then the chronic phase. Our efforts and that of others led to the endorsements starting in 2010 from the American Heart Association, the American Stroke Association, and the Veterans Administration for the use of rehabilitation robots for the Upper Extremity, but not yet for the Lower Extremity. AHA recommendations were the same in the 2016 revision. Furthermore, it was demonstrated in the VA system that upper extremity robotic therapy has an economic advantage over manual therapy. More recently we completed a pragmatic study RATULS under the auspices of the National Health Service of the United Kingdom and its NIHR Health Technology Assessment Programme, which enrolled 770 stroke patients. Thus, we have developed novel robotic treatment and evaluation tools and have managed to collect the experimental evidence that demonstrates the unequivocal therapeutic benefits stemming from robot-aided rehabilitation for the upper extremity as well as present shortcomings. This talk will present an overview of our past rehabilitation robotics efforts and more recent efforts addressing the identified shortcomings.

2022 Annual PCIC conference Denver
Taking Place Sep 26th to 29th 2022
The annual IEEE-PCIC conference is an exchange of technical ideas that brings together professionals with a common focus on electrical installations and safety.
The Conference's mission is to provide an international forum for the exchange of electrical applications technology related to the petroleum and chemical industry, to sponsor appropriate IEEE Standards activity for that industry, and to provide opportunity for professional development.
